Transaction 375c18942f8c00d46e3c8ba85b9146aef263e51765dfadf99c3429947cdf06e3
1 Input
1 Output
-
375c18942f8c00d46e3c8ba85b9146aef263e51765dfadf99c3429947cdf06e3:0
- value
- 24090690
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d45121f68fd952943f324545292e9096f07ad82 OP_EQUAL
- address
- MDV8CFihNhNR1ymhePZvdUevs9oQxjCdgK